"Drinks After Work" is a country rock song by Toby Keith, released in 2013 as the lead single from his album of the same name. The song's theme revolves around the idea of unwinding after a long day of work by grabbing drinks with friends and enjoying some downtime. The composition of the song features Keith's signature twangy vocals, catchy guitar riffs, and a driving beat that gives it a lively and upbeat feel. The lyrics paint a picture of a group of coworkers or friends coming together at a bar or pub to relax, socialize, and have a good time. The chorus is particularly catchy, with Keith singing about the simple pleasure of enjoying a cold drink and letting go of the stresses of the day. "Drinks After Work" was well-received by fans and critics alike, with many praising its catchy melody and relatable lyrics. The song became a hit on the country music charts and further solidified Keith's reputation as a powerhouse in the genre. It has since become a popular choice for live performances and a staple in Keith's setlists.

Toby Keith, born on July 8, 1961, in Clinton, Oklahoma, is a country music singer, songwriter, and record producer. He rose to fame in the 1990s with his debut single "Should've Been a Cowboy," which topped the country charts and launched his successful music career. Keith's background is rooted in his love for music and his passion for storytelling through lyrics. He was raised in a musical family, and his early influences include country legends such as Merle Haggard and Hank Williams. Keith began performing in local bars and clubs before signing with Mercury Records in 1993, where he released his self-titled debut album. Throughout his career, Toby Keith has achieved numerous accolades and milestones. He has released over 20 studio albums, many of which have been certified platinum. His hit songs, such as "Courtesy of the Red, White, and Blue (The Angry American)," "Beer for My Horses," and "American Soldier," have resonated with audiences and earned him critical acclaim. Keith's impact on music extends beyond his chart-topping hits. He is known for his patriotic themes, outspoken personality, and signature cowboy hat. He has won multiple awards, including Academy of Country Music Awards and Country Music Association Awards, and has been inducted into the Songwriters Hall of Fame.
